Amazon Prime Day 2026 Set for June 23-26
Amazon has announced that this year’s Prime Day will take place from June 23-26. The retail giant is hosting the event earlier than usual, as it typically occurs in July.
“Members can take advantage of discounts on top brands, popular products, and Amazon-exclusive offerings, in addition to fresh groceries, seasonal essentials, and back-to-school supplies—all available for quick and free delivery,” the company stated in a blog update.
Historically, Prime Day has highlighted luxury items, but recent trends indicate that shoppers are focusing more on essentials. Amazon informed CNBC that this year’s promotions will prioritize groceries and household necessities.
This trend corresponds with new data from the University of Michigan, which shows U.S. consumer sentiment hit an all-time low in May due to economic difficulties.
Last year, Prime Day generated $24.1 billion in online sales for U.S. retailers, representing a 30.3% increase from the previous year.
